Fender Quantum LT 16 USB-C Audio Interface
At the heart of a serious studio is an interface that can keep pace with every idea, every performance and every piece of gear—and that’s where the Fender Quantum LT 16 steps forward. A full 16 x 8 design gives project studios, electronic musicians and hybrid producers the I/O freedom to expand without friction: eight MAX-HD mic preamps for multi-mic sessions, dual Fender instrument inputs for guitars and basses, and fourteen total line inputs ready for synths, hardware preamps, drum machines and mixers. With DC-coupled outputs for modular control, 5-pin MIDI, low-latency drivers and an included perpetual license for Fender Studio Pro, the Quantum LT 16 becomes a complete production ecosystem—powerful enough to anchor a full studio, yet intuitive enough to keep creativity moving.
Eight MAX-HD Preamps for Multi-Mic and Ensemble Recording
Large sessions demand clarity, headroom and consistency—and the Quantum LT 16’s bank of eight MAX-HD preamps delivers with up to +75dB of clean, low-noise gain. These preamps reveal natural detail across a wide range of sources, from condensers on drum overheads to dynamics on guitar cabs and ribbons on group vocals. Their transparent, uncolored response minimizes the need for external boosters or additional outboard pres, streamlining the front end of the studio while elevating the quality of multi-mic drums, acoustic ensembles and full tracking sessions.
14 Analog Line Inputs for Synths, Outboard Pres and Hybrid Rigs
Modern creators move continuously between hardware and software, and the Quantum LT 16’s expansive I/O layout keeps that workflow seamless. Six front-panel combo jacks provide quick access for microphones, instruments and external preamps, while eight rear TRS line inputs—with switchable +4dBu / –10dBV operation—integrate synthesizers, samplers, grooveboxes, mixers and multichannel hardware rigs without constant repatching. For studios built around racks of synths or evolving hybrid setups, the LT 16 scales gracefully, eliminating bottlenecks and keeping every device within reach.
DC-Coupled Outputs and MIDI for Hardware-Driven Production
Electronic musicians and modular users gain a significant advantage with DC-coupled outputs that enable direct CV control of Eurorack and analog synth hardware—unlocking DAW-based sequencing, modulation and automation without a dedicated CV interface. Standard 5-pin MIDI I/O simplifies routing as well, connecting drum machines, keyboards and outboard processors without additional converters. Together, these tools position the Fender Quantum LT 16 as a true centerpiece for hardware-forward studios where deep integration and hands-on control are essential.
Flexible Monitoring, Loopback Streaming and Standalone Modes
Confidence in the mix starts with reliable monitoring, and the LT 16 delivers with balanced TRS outputs and a powerful headphone amp suited for tracking, referencing and ensemble cue mixes. Built-in loopback functionality supports streaming, podcasting and real-time mix routing—merging DAW audio, hardware instruments and live microphones into a single broadcast-ready feed. When a computer isn’t required, Standalone Mixer Mode and Mic Pre Mode transform the Quantum LT 16 into either a compact analog-style mixer or an eight-channel mic preamp, making it just as useful in rehearsals and live environments as it is in the studio.

- Product type: USB-C audio interface
- I/O configuration: 16 inputs x 8 outputs
- Bit depth: 24-bit
- Sample rate: Up to 192kHz
- Drivers: Custom low-latency drivers
- Standalone modes: Mixer Mode; Mic Pre Mode
- Included software: Fender Studio Pro with Mustang and Rumble plug-ins
- Built-in access: My Fender for setup, registration and support
- Mic preamps: 8 x MAX-HD (up to +75dB gain)
- Front-panel combo inputs: 6 x XLR/TRS
- Rear-panel line inputs: 8 x TRS
- Line input operation: Switchable +4dBu / −10dBV
- Instrument inputs: Dual Fender-designed instrument inputs
- Balanced line outputs: TRS
- DC-coupled outputs: Yes
- Headphone outputs: Yes
- Loopback audio: Yes
- MIDI I/O: 5-pin
